Output ba4430e607594d28b081c321e88137e03f7114505aa20eaaa1173707af37453d:2

value
40580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b9d86755ee18ec689c2b0446343bee5f06e1090 OP_EQUAL
address
35fdgqWdx5pw2GxuBXDdY37i1FXaPc9VVx
transaction
ba4430e607594d28b081c321e88137e03f7114505aa20eaaa1173707af37453d
spent
true